1. What is the Cone Volume Formula?

The cone volume formula calculates the volume of a right circular cone using the radius of the base and the height of the cone. It represents the amount of three-dimensional space occupied by the cone.

2. How Does the Calculator Work?

The calculator uses the cone volume formula:

\[ V = \frac{1}{3} \pi r^2 h \]

Where:

Explanation: The formula calculates the volume as one-third of the product of the base area (πr²) and the height (h) of the cone.

5. Frequently Asked Questions (FAQ)

Q1: What is a right circular cone?
A: A right circular cone is a cone whose apex is aligned directly above the center of its circular base, forming a right angle with the base.

Q5: What if I have the diameter instead of radius?
A: Divide the diameter by 2 to get the radius before using the calculator, or modify the formula to use diameter: V = (1/12)πd²h.
